Souzão; Sousão
[suh-ZAH-oh; shuh-ZAH-oh]
Although this red-wine grape is indigenous to northern Portugal, it's not widely grown there. Souzão has met with greater success in California and South Africa, where it's more highly regarded for PORT production. This variety produces deep-colored wines with concentrated ripe and raisiny flavors.
